summaryrefslogtreecommitdiff
path: root/remote.c
AgeCommit message (Expand)AuthorFilesLines
2015-09-25replace trivial malloc + sprintf / strcpy calls with xstrfmtLibravatar Jeff King1-6/+1
2015-06-05Merge branch 'bc/object-id'Libravatar Junio C Hamano1-5/+8
2015-05-25remote: rewrite functions to take object_id argumentsLibravatar Michael Haggerty1-11/+8
2015-05-25each_ref_fn: change to take an object_id parameterLibravatar Michael Haggerty1-2/+8
2015-05-22remote.c: add branch_get_pushLibravatar Jeff King1-0/+85
2015-05-22remote.c: return upstream name from stat_tracking_infoLibravatar Jeff King1-18/+17
2015-05-22remote.c: untangle error logic in branch_get_upstreamLibravatar Jeff King1-6/+13
2015-05-21remote.c: report specific errors from branch_get_upstreamLibravatar Jeff King1-4/+29
2015-05-21remote.c: introduce branch_get_upstream helperLibravatar Jeff King1-3/+9
2015-05-21remote.c: hoist read_config into remote_get_1Libravatar Jeff King1-2/+2
2015-05-21remote.c: provide per-branch pushremote nameLibravatar Jeff King1-18/+22
2015-05-21remote.c: hoist branch.*.remote lookup out of remote_get_1Libravatar Jeff King1-7/+14
2015-05-21remote.c: drop "remote" pointer from "struct branch"Libravatar Jeff King1-3/+4
2015-05-21remote.c: refactor setup of branch->merge listLibravatar Jeff King1-4/+15
2015-05-03remote.c: drop default_remote_name variableLibravatar Jeff King1-12/+11
2015-02-11Merge branch 'jc/unused-symbols'Libravatar Junio C Hamano1-1/+1
2015-02-11Merge branch 'jk/blame-commit-label'Libravatar Junio C Hamano1-2/+2
2015-01-15remote.c: make clear_cas_option() staticLibravatar Junio C Hamano1-1/+1
2015-01-13use xstrdup_or_null to replace ternary conditionalsLibravatar Jeff King1-2/+2
2015-01-07Merge branch 'jc/checkout-local-track-report'Libravatar Junio C Hamano1-11/+23
2014-11-25sort_string_list(): rename to string_list_sort()Libravatar Michael Haggerty1-3/+3
2014-10-15refs.c: change resolve_ref_unsafe reading argument to be a flags fieldLibravatar Ronnie Sahlberg1-4/+7
2014-10-14checkout: report upstream correctly even with loosely defined branch.*.mergeLibravatar Junio C Hamano1-11/+23
2014-09-22remote: simplify match_name_with_pattern() using strbufLibravatar René Scharfe1-12/+5
2014-09-09Merge branch 'sb/prepare-revision-walk-error-check'Libravatar Junio C Hamano1-1/+2
2014-09-09Merge branch 'sb/plug-leaks'Libravatar Junio C Hamano1-3/+3
2014-08-12prepare_revision_walk(): check for return value in all placesLibravatar Stefan Beller1-1/+2
2014-08-10remote.c: don't leak the base branch name in format_tracking_infoLibravatar Stefan Beller1-3/+3
2014-07-30use a hashmap to make remotes fasterLibravatar Patrick Reynolds1-17/+46
2014-07-09Merge branch 'jk/xstrfmt'Libravatar Junio C Hamano1-5/+1
2014-07-09Merge branch 'jk/skip-prefix'Libravatar Junio C Hamano1-3/+2
2014-06-20Merge branch 'rs/more-starts-with'Libravatar Junio C Hamano1-1/+1
2014-06-20use skip_prefix to avoid repeating stringsLibravatar Jeff King1-3/+2
2014-06-19use xstrfmt in favor of manual size calculationsLibravatar Jeff King1-5/+1
2014-06-09Use starts_with() for C strings instead of memcmp()Libravatar René Scharfe1-1/+1
2014-05-27remote.c: rearrange xcalloc argumentsLibravatar Brian Gesiak1-1/+1
2014-04-08Merge branch 'jl/nor-or-nand-and'Libravatar Junio C Hamano1-1/+1
2014-04-03Merge branch 'cn/fetch-prune-overlapping-destination'Libravatar Junio C Hamano1-6/+44
2014-03-31comments: fix misuses of "nor"Libravatar Justin Lebar1-1/+1
2014-03-26fetch: handle overlaping refspecs on --pruneLibravatar Carlos Martín Nieto1-6/+44
2014-03-18Merge branch 'jk/remote-pushremote-config-reading' into maintLibravatar Junio C Hamano1-1/+6
2014-03-18Merge branch 'jk/detect-push-typo-early'Libravatar Junio C Hamano1-29/+75
2014-03-14Merge branch 'jk/remote-pushremote-config-reading'Libravatar Junio C Hamano1-1/+6
2014-03-05push: detect local refspec errors earlyLibravatar Jeff King1-0/+25
2014-03-05match_explicit_lhs: allow a "verify only" modeLibravatar Jeff King1-14/+24
2014-03-05match_explicit: hoist refspec lhs checks into their own functionLibravatar Jeff King1-19/+30
2014-02-24remote: handle pushremote config in any orderLibravatar Jeff King1-1/+6
2014-01-27Merge branch 'mh/retire-ref-fetch-rules'Libravatar Junio C Hamano1-4/+4
2014-01-14refname_match(): always use the rules in ref_rev_parse_rulesLibravatar Michael Haggerty1-4/+4
2013-12-27Merge branch 'jc/push-refmap'Libravatar Junio C Hamano1-4/+4